Julia Margaret Cameron's "Thomas Carlyle" (c. 1867-1893) is a striking portrait of the renowned Scottish historian and philosopher. The photograph showcases Carlyle's weathered visage, emphasizing his prominent beard and penetrating gaze, captured in a close-up profile. The soft focus and chiaroscuro lighting, characteristic of Cameron's style, lend a dramatic and almost ethereal quality to the image, highlighting the intellectual depth of her subject. The image is a testament to Cameron's skill in capturing the essence of her sitters, leaving a lasting impression on viewers.
